In the first week of the field hockey season, junior goalkeeper Kim Kinsella has been named to the Mid-American Conference Defensive Player of the Week.
Kinsella had 10 saves during the Bears' season opener against Saint Louis, but took the loss on a penalty stroke in the 11th minute of the first half.
"It's a great honor for Kim to receive this award," said Bears' head coach Dawn Porter. "Kim is a solid goalkeeper with quick reflexes. She had a great game versus Saint Louis and made key saves to keep us in the game."
A rematch against the Billikens is scheduled for the Bears home opener at Plaster Field on Sept. 13. at 7:00 p.m. The Bears next games are on Sept. 1 and 2 in Evanston, Ill, against Northwestern and Maine. Both games are scheduled to start at 1:00 p.m.
